The number of foreign luxury cars sold here was 27,350 in June, up 41.1 percent from the same month of last year, according to the Korea Automobile Importers & Distributors Association (KAIDA).
German automaker Mercedes Benz ranked first with the sale of 7,672 vehicles here in June. It was up 15.7 percent from a year earlier.
It was followed by BMW with the sale of 4,069 units, Audi with 3,401 units and Jeep with 1,384 units respectively.
The sale of European luxury brands soared 53.8 percent in June from a year earlier, and the U.S. vehicle sale nearly doubled last month.
Japanese vehicle sale tumbled 30.7 percent in the month amid the continued campaign here to boycott Japanese products, caused by the trade dispute between South Korea and Japan.
During the January-June period, the number of imported cars sold here was 128,236, up 17.3 percent compared to the same period of last year.
